One of the key trends is the rise of electric arc furnace (EAF) production. EAFs are generally more energy-efficient and can use recycled scrap steel, making them a more sustainable option than traditional blast furnaces. This shift towards EAFs is changing the dynamics of the industry, and we'll look at how it affects production capacity and costs. Another critical factor is the demand from various sectors. For example, demand from the automotive industry can fluctuate depending on car sales and manufacturing trends. The construction sector also drives significant demand for steel, with infrastructure projects and housing developments boosting production levels. There are also important market indicators, such as capacity utilization rates. This shows what percentage of steel production capacity is being used. If rates are high, it can indicate strong demand. The capacity utilization rate gives a good overview of how healthy the industry is. Finally, we must consider the impact of imports and exports. The US steel industry is not operating in isolation, so understanding the flow of steel into and out of the country is important. Trade agreements, tariffs, and global demand all play a role in this aspect of the market.

Market Dynamics and Key Drivers
Let's talk about the market dynamics that are currently shaping the US steel production in 2024. The steel industry is subject to a wide range of factors, including economic growth, infrastructure spending, and global trade. The first factor is the general economic outlook. A growing economy usually means increased demand for steel, as businesses and consumers invest in infrastructure, construction, and durable goods. Conversely, economic slowdowns can lead to reduced demand and lower production. Another important driver is infrastructure spending. Large-scale infrastructure projects, such as roads, bridges, and public transportation systems, require massive amounts of steel. Any announcements of major infrastructure initiatives in 2024 can significantly impact steel production. Trade policies also play a huge role. Tariffs, trade agreements, and import quotas can affect the flow of steel into and out of the US, influencing production levels and prices. These trade policies can protect domestic producers or expose them to greater competition. Let’s consider specific industry sectors and their steel consumption rates. For instance, the automotive industry uses a lot of steel for vehicles. The construction sector, as we mentioned, is another major consumer. The energy sector is also key, as steel is used in pipelines, wind turbines, and other energy infrastructure. The availability and cost of raw materials are also significant. The price of iron ore, coal, and scrap steel directly affects steel production costs. If raw material prices increase, steel producers might reduce production or pass those costs on to consumers.
